The Demands of Cyclone Applications

Cyclones are widely used in industries like mining, cement, and chemical processing to separate particles from air or liquid streams. They are often exposed to high levels of abrasion due to the nature of the materials they handle, including slurries, fine particles, and dust. Without adequate protection, the inner walls of the cyclone can degrade quickly, leading to reduced efficiency, increased maintenance costs, and frequent downtime.

Alumina ceramic lining provides an effective solution to these challenges by offering exceptional hardness and resistance to wear. The seamless ceramic liner protects the cyclone from the abrasive forces within the system, extending its lifespan and improving overall performance.

Key Features of Alumina Ceramic Lining:

Exceptional Wear Resistance: Alumina ceramic is one of the hardest materials available, making it ideal for handling abrasive particles. The ceramic lining prevents damage to the cyclone walls, reducing maintenance needs and downtime.

High Thermal Resistance: Ceramic lining can withstand high temperatures, making it suitable for cyclones used in high-temperature applications like cement production and power generation.

Corrosion Resistance: Alumina ceramics also provide excellent resistance to corrosion, ensuring long-lasting performance even in chemically aggressive environments.

Seamless Integration: The ceramic lining is precisely bonded to the inner surface of the cyclone, ensuring a seamless, smooth surface that improves flow efficiency and reduces friction.

Cost-Effective: By reducing wear and increasing the cyclone's service life, ceramic lining reduces the need for frequent repairs or replacements, offering a cost-effective solution in the long run.

Applications of Ceramic Lined Cyclones

681757403849pichd
711757403970pichd
791757403987pichd

Mining: Cyclones used for the separation of minerals, ores, and tailings benefit from the wear resistance of alumina ceramic liners, which help extend the equipment's lifespan in these abrasive environments.

Cement and Concrete: Ceramic liners protect cyclones from abrasive cement dust and fine particles during the separation process, reducing the wear on cyclone walls.

Chemical Processing: In environments where harsh chemicals are present, alumina ceramics provide additional resistance to corrosion and wear, extending the lifecycle of your equipment.

Power Generation: Used for coal ash separation, ceramic-lined cyclones prevent premature wear due to abrasive ash and ensure continuous performance.

Cost vs. Lifespan Considerations

Investing in ceramic lined cyclones not only extends the equipment lifespan but also helps optimize maintenance schedules and operational costs. While the initial investment may be higher compared to standard metal liners, the significant reduction in maintenance and downtime results in long-term cost savings, making it a highly cost-effective choice for industries dealing with abrasive and harsh materials.
